A Brief History of Games

The earliest known games, such as Senet in ancient Egypt or the Royal Game of Ur from Mesopotamia, were more than just entertainment; they often had religious or strategic significance. As centuries passed, board games like chess and Go developed, combining intellectual challenge with cultural tradition.

The 20th century introduced a radical shift: the dawn of electronic games. The 1970s arcade era brought classics like Pong and Space Invaders, captivating audiences with pixelated graphics and simple mechanics. Home consoles soon followed, expanding accessibility and variety.

The Rise of Digital Gaming

With advancements in technology, gaming evolved into immersive storytelling experiences. Role-playing games (RPGs), first-person shooters (FPS), and open-world adventures allowed players to explore vast virtual worlds. Multiplayer online games connected millions globally, forging communities and new social dynamics.

Games also transcended entertainment, becoming tools for education, training, and therapy. Serious games help develop skills, simulate scenarios, and even assist in mental health treatments.

The Cultural Impact

Gaming has become a powerful cultural force, influencing art, music, and storytelling. Esports transformed competitive gaming into a spectator sport, with professional players and massive audiences worldwide. Streaming platforms let players share their experiences live, blending entertainment and social interaction.

Furthermore, games offer diverse narratives that explore identity, ethics, and society. Indie developers bring fresh perspectives, challenging norms and expanding the medium’s potential.
